What is Snoezelen therapy?
A gentle approach. The idea that people should have time to be, not to do. To take pleasure from their environment. Literally to doze and to sniff (in Dutch). Of course there is more to it but that is the core.

Do you do different types of MSE : calming, energising, immersive etc?
All sensory rooms look alike, you know it’s an MSE though all are slightly different. The big difference is the presence of a swing. A swing adds some danger which is anathema to the first principle of MSE (this is a safe space) but that’s ok somehow.

What is a Sensory Room?
A place where the rules are different. It’s full of kit designed to free your senses, so it is about the people in it. It’s a sensory bridge between people and YOU are the most interactive, sensitive, rewarding, dynamic thing in there. A sensory room is where your senses take over.
